(the US release was DD.5.1 and LPCM 5.1 and DD 2.0 and had 1 Audio Commentary) The UK and Australian Have DTS-HD 5.1 and LPCM 2.0 and 2 Audio Commentary's the Australian disc has Play Movie, Scene Selection, and Extras on Menu but no language/track option when you play movie it plays 2.0 LPCM but you just press audio button on BD player remote to access the DTS-HD 5.1 track ![]() http://www.dvdcompare.net/comparison....php?fid=11797 they mention here ^ that mono track has to be activated is wrong as mono plays by default, so to access DTS-HD 5.1 you must use BD player remote when playing film (the back artwork states just DTS-HD 5.1) heres US vs UK screenshot comparison http://caps-a-holic.com/hd_vergleich...ess=#vergleich |

Got the Argento cut today and the UK Arrow set only included that in SD and I wanted it in HD.
Paid £50 for the mediabook and I'm happy with the presentation even if its not perfect. I know its a German release but disappointed that the documentary does not offer an English track and that the dvd's are not English friendly at all with all German extras and even the movie on dvd only has 2 German tracks. These mediabooks are nice and are something Arrow should look at doing. I also have the theatrical version on the US Blu but not bothered about the longer version because its messy and unfinished rather than being a genuinely longer approved version. |
